Jeff Hardy was arrested again in North Carolina again for driving while impaired. He was arrested in Moore County, North Carolina on October 3, 2019.
The Moore County Police Department confirmed to the PWInsider Hardy was released around 11:30PM. Officials declined to provide additional information except to confirm the charge, stating it was an ongoing investigation.
Hardy has been out for a while recovering from knee surgery. He was supposed to be out for up to 9 months. It appears he is choosing bad activities to fill his time.
Hardy was already arrested once this year for public intoxication. He was arrested last March.
Hardy has a history of substance abuse. He was let go by WWE after violating the Wellness policy back in 2006 through 2009.
Of course, he also had an incident with Sting back in TNA where he seemed to have appeared under the influence during a match that went as short as Brock/Kofi.
WWE has recognized his issues in the past. They covered his story and struggles in a WWE Network Special back in 2018.
